On a trip to Chicago for a conference, but love trying to fit in a few geocaches when I can. Especially as it is a new state to add. Something to aim for is to get caches in 50 states.

I started my taking a map of Chicago – looking at the tourist sites – and matching those to where Geocaches were – circling the spots that were walkable from my base hotel.

I looked for patches of geocaches
